Introduction to Car Key Locksmiths
A car key locksmith is a professional who focuses on managing issues connected to vehicle locks and keys. These experts can create brand-new keys, replace lost or broken keys, and even program advanced key fobs and transponder keys. When faced with a lockout or key-related problem, a locksmith can provide prompt and efficient solutions, making sure that you return on the road with very little trouble.
When You Might Need a Car Key Locksmith
There are several situations where you may discover yourself in requirement of a car key locksmith:
Locked Out of Your Car: This is one of the most common situations. You might inadvertently lock your keys inside the vehicle or discover that your key fob has actually stopped working.Lost or Stolen Keys: Losing your car keys can be a considerable trouble, and if they are stolen, it can be a security threat.Broken Keys: Keys can break due to wear and tear, specifically if they are old or have been dropped.Key Programming: Many contemporary cars need key programming, which includes syncing the key with the vehicle's internal security system. This is necessary for keys with advanced features like remote start or keyless entry.Transponder Key Issues: Transponder keys contain a microchip that communicates with the car's immobilizer system. When you require the services of a car key locksmith, the procedure usually involves the following steps:
Contact the Locksmith: Call or check out the locksmith's website to request support.Offer Vehicle Information: Share details about your vehicle, consisting of the make, model, and year. This helps the locksmith figure out the required tools and devices.Validate Identity: You may need to offer proof of ownership, such as your driver's license and vehicle registration, to avoid unapproved access.Service Arrival: The locksmith will reach your location, either at your home, workplace, or anywhere your vehicle is.Evaluation and Solution: The locksmith will assess the issue and offer a solution, whether it's unlocking your vehicle, duplicating a key, or programming a new key fob.Payment and Follow-Up: Once the service is completed, you will be charged according to the agreed-upon price quote. Q: How much does it cost to get a brand-new car key from a locksmith?A: The cost can vary depending upon the type of key and the intricacy of the task. For a basic key, the cost may vary from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50. Advanced keys, such as those with transponders or keyless entry, can cost in between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200.

Q: Can a locksmith make a key without the original?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can create a brand-new key even if you do not have the initial. They might require the vehicle's VIN number or other identifying details to make sure the brand-new key is an ideal match.

Q: How long does it consider a locksmith to arrive?A: Most locksmith professionals intend to get here within an hour, however this can vary depending on your location and the locksmith's present work. Some locksmith professionals provide 24/7 emergency situation services for urgent scenarios.

Q: Are car key locksmiths readily available on weekends and vacations?A: Many locksmith professionals use weekend and holiday services, specifically those who supply 24/7 emergency help. Nevertheless, it's a good concept to examine the locksmith's schedule beforehand.

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to make a new key?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to make a brand-new key, provided they have the appropriate permission. They might ask for proof of ownership or other identifying files to ensure they are not creating a key for unauthorized use.

Q: Can a locksmith reset my car's immobilizer system?A: Yes, a locksmith can reset your car's immobilizer system, particularly if the concern is associated with a faulty key fob or transponder. They will have the required equipment and competence to perform this task.
